TIME AND COST EFFICIENCY ANALYSIS OF ACEH TENGAH REGENCY POM WORKSHOP PROJECT: A CRITICAL PATH METHOD APPROACH
The study addresses construction delays in the Aceh Tengah Regency POM Workshop project, valued at IDR 6,414,000,000 and spanning approximately 1,507 m2 across two floors. Motivated by the need for a comprehensive understanding of activity relationships and critical paths, the research aims to assess project duration, costs, and efficiency. Employing the Critical Path Method (CPM) due to data constraints, the study elucidates activity dependencies, network planning, and critical paths. Data collected from relevant stakeholders include schedule and cost budget plans. The analysis reveals a potential acceleration of 21 days, reducing the project duration from 126 to 105 days with a 99.74% probability. Cost control indicates an escalation to IDR 6,949,573,170.20 after calculating direct costs, with a daily increase of 0.92%. The findings underscore the significance of CPM in project management, offering insights into optimizing timelines and costs. The study highlights the importance of efficient project management methodologies in addressing construction delays and managing project budgets effectively.
